Pitch-class set theory (3), the study of a discrete 12-note quotient space, was developed as a means of confronting the analytical challenges posed by "post-tonal" music of the 20th century, whose harmonic materials are more varied and complex than those in most earlier music.
Diatonic set theory (4, 5) investigates the subtle and beautiful relationship between the 12-note chromatic scale and diatonic scales such as the C major scale, with seven unequally spaced notes per octave (a scale type of great importance in many styles of music).
Scale theory (6, 7) studies structural properties of scales and their subscales more broadly, allowing variation in both chromatic and diatonic cardinalities and occasionally engaging considerations of tuning and acoustics.

 Diatonic set theory - Wikipedia, the free encyclopedia
Diatonic set theory is a subdivision or application of musical set theory which applies the techniques and insights of discrete mathematics to properties of the diatonic collection such as maximal evenness, Myhill's property, well formedness, the deep scale property, cardinality equals variety, and structure implies multiplicity.
Music theorists working in diatonic set theory include Eytan Agmon, Gerald J. Balzano, Norman Carey, David Clampitt, John Clough, Jay Rahn, and mathematician Jack Douthett.
A number of key concepts were first formulated by David Rothenberg, who published in the journal Mathematical Systems Theory, and Erv Wilson, working entirely outside of the academic world.

 GMTH 2. Jahrgang 2005, Ausgabe 2 - ISSN 1862-6742 - Neo-Riemannian Theory
(1) Neo-Riemannian Theory (NRT) denotes a range of speculative and analytical studies concerned with the relation of the mathematical structure of tonal pitch materials (e.g.
NRT arose in response to the failure of traditional theories of tonality to adequately describe as ‘coherent’ certain chromatic repertoires of the late nineteenth century (music of Wagner, Franck, et al.).
NRT is a sub-discipline of transformational theory, though it also shares certain perspectives and insights with diatonic set theory.
